这是一个简单的MATLAB函数,用于利用几何布朗运动计算股票波动率的VaR。
用MATLAB开发股票波动率的VaR计算
相关推荐
期权杠杆率与隐含波动率计算
期权杠杆率计算
期权杠杆率衡量期权价格对标的资产价格变动的敏感程度。
公式: 期权杠杆率 = 期权价格变化百分比 / 标的资产价格变化百分比
隐含波动率计算
隐含波动率是市场对期权标的资产未来波动率的预期,通过期权价格反推得出。
方法: 通常使用期权定价模型(如 Black-Scholes 模型)进行迭代计算,找到与当前市场价格相符的波动率参数。
数据挖掘
11
2024-05-25
利用波动率分析预测股票价格Ito引理、GARCH模型及布朗运动的Matlab开发
这个学术项目通过波动率分析捕获、建模和预测股票行为。
Matlab
13
2024-08-24
修复MATLAB代码计算Black-Scholes隐含波动率的Vectorwise方法
MATLAB代码存在一些运行问题,特别是在使用calcbsimpvol计算Black-Scholes隐含波动率时。代码尽管本机支持Python,但不适用于单个或少量选项,并且读取的是非Python语言。建议使用Python 3.x或PyPy3,并安装NumPy科学库以及Matplotlib进行可视化。通过pip install获取代码可以确保更新、错误修复和扩展的可能性。
Matlab
18
2024-07-19
利用Matlab计算高速全表面布莱克-斯科尔斯隐含波动率
calcBSImpVolcpPSKTrq 是一个Matlab开发工具,用于计算高速下的全表面布莱克-斯科尔斯隐含波动率。该工具利用有效算法,能够快速、准确地计算出期权的隐含波动率。
Matlab
13
2024-04-29
计算风险价值 (VaR) 的方法
计算风险价值 (VaR) 的方法
本部分探讨几种计算风险价值 (VaR) 的常用方法:
数据可视化与标准化: 在进行 VaR 计算之前,对数据进行可视化分析和标准化处理至关重要。数据可视化帮助识别数据特征和潜在风险,而标准化则确保不同风险因素对 VaR 计算的影响一致。
历史模拟法: 历史模拟法是一种非参数方法,直接利用历史数据模拟未来的收益率分布。通过对历史收益率进行排序,可以得到不同置信水平下的 VaR 值。
基于随机收益率序列的蒙特卡罗风险价值计算: 蒙特卡罗模拟是一种强大的工具,可以模拟各种复杂的风险场景。通过生成大量的随机收益率序列,可以估计投资组合在不同情景下的潜
Matlab
17
2024-05-28
简化的d'计算评估命中和误报率的MATLAB函数开发
这是一个简单的MATLAB函数,用于计算给定的命中率和误报率对应的d'值。
Matlab
11
2024-08-23
简单波动方程求解器使用有限差分法求解波动方程示例-MATLAB开发
想学有限差分法求解波动方程?这款工具挺适合入门的!基于 MATLAB 开发的简单波动方程求解器,让你轻松上手。通过动态脚本,用户可以实时调整参数,观察计算过程和结果,适合学习波动方程的数值解法。使用有限差分法,将连续的微分方程转化为离散的代数方程,适合那些对波动方程、物理模拟感兴趣的小伙伴。代码也不复杂,如果你对数值计算和科学模拟有兴趣,使用这款工具肯定能学到不少实用的技能。
Matlab
0
2025-06-17
用Matlab开发Segway模型
用Simmechanics构建Segway模型的一部分。
Matlab
15
2024-09-26
股票衍生品计算器Matlab GUI实现
利用 Matlab GUI 构建股票衍生品计算器,涵盖以下选项类型:
欧式期权
美式期权
亚式期权
指数期货
现金或无选择
有资产或无资产选项
回溯选项
选择器选项
复合期权
交换选项
电源选项
使用说明:1. 将 EquityDerivGUI 文件解压至本地目录。2. 在 Matlab 中,将当前目录切换至解压后的目录。3. 运行主文件 DerivativeGui.m。
测试环境:Matlab 7.0.1
Matlab
16
2024-05-24